of food safety and quality. Description Quality Control Oversight:
Develop, implement, and maintain quality control processes to
ensure that all meat products meet or exceed regulatory, safety,
and customer standards. Compliance Management: Ensure compliance
with industry regulations (e.g., FDA, USDA) and company-specific
policies, overseeing audits and certifications to maintain product
integrity and safety. Team Leadership: Lead and train a team of
quality assurance specialists, fostering a culture of continuous
improvement and high-performance standards within the production
environment. Inspection & Testing: Conduct regular inspections,
testing, and sensory evaluations of raw materials, in-process
products, and finished goods to identify and resolve any quality
issues. Root Cause Analysis: Investigate and troubleshoot product
defects or deviations, performing root cause analysis and
implementing corrective and preventive actions (CAPAs) to mitigate
future occurrences. Supplier & Vendor Management: Collaborate with
suppliers and vendors to ensure the quality of raw materials and
components, conducting audits and assessments as necessary.
Documentation & Reporting: Maintain detailed records of quality
control activities, test results, audits, and corrective actions,
preparing regular reports for senior management and regulatory
bodies. Continuous Improvement: Lead initiatives to optimize
production processes, reduce waste, improve yield, and enhance
overall product quality through data analysis and performance
metrics. Customer Interaction: Handle customer complaints related
to product quality, working closely with the customer service team
to address issues and implement solutions. Health & Safety: Promote
and enforce workplace health and safety standards, ensuring that
all staff adhere to safety protocols during the production and
